#1e6992 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1e6992 is composed of 11.8% red, 41.2%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.5% cyan, 28.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 201.2 degrees, a saturation of 65.9% and a lightness of 34.5%. #1e6992 color hex could be obtained by blending #3cd2ff with #000025.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#1e6992 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1e6992 has RGB values of R:30, G:105, B:146 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0.28, Y:0,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 1993106.
